Delaware Valley Places Second At York College Invitational

YORK (PA) - Delaware Valley College 149-pounder Ryan Herwig was the lone individual champion as the Aggies placed second out of six teams at the York College Spartan Invitational.

The Aggies racked up 68.5 points to trail only York, which had 89.5 points. Montclair State University (50.5), Gloucester County College (48.5), Washington & Jefferson College (11) and the University of Maryland Baltimore County (11) rounded out the field.

Herwig, a junior college transfer, won the title by pinning Pete Elers of Washington & Jefferson with just 41 seconds remaining in the first period (2:19).

Four other Aggies reached the finals and were runners-up: Zach Holt (125), John Powell (165), Paul Donnell (174) and Mike Berlanda (184). Holt dropped a 5-3 decision to Derrick Sharp of Gloucester in the finals while Powell had a 5-2 setback to Jerry Bowne of York. Donnell dropped a 13-11 decision to Mark Pieffer of York while Duane Bastress of York posted a 17-1, technical-fall victory over Berlanda in the finals.

Justin Shorts (133), Martin Porter (197) and Kevin Orr (Hwt) finished in third place while Brian Forsythe (133), Dan Hall (141), Greg Miele (157) and Charlie Pendlebury (Hwt) took fourth for Delaware Valley.
